PROS: Tasty craft beers, very friendly staff, convenient ordering on your phone. Clean and trendy space with a fun atmosphere... for shows and events. Staff offers sample sips of brews on tap; a nice touch for people still learning what they like. CONS:Slow kitchen service, and not much variety in either food or non-alcoholic drinks. We visited for standup comedy, and my wifedoes not like beer. I get that it's a brewery, but please throw a couple cans of Diet Coke on ice if you're gonna host a comedyshow. Two burgers ($14.50 each, served with store-bought potato chips) and a pretzel app ($8, possibly bought frozen and heatedup) took the better part of an hour to come out. (Front-of-house staff seemed just as visibly frustrated as the customers aboutthis.) Burgers and beer tasted great, but with parking also being a nightmare in this neighborhood, I'd say it's decent ifyou're already in town, but not a place I'd add to my rotation of faves. A few simple fixes could easily sway me to feeldifferently though. Read more
